From: Ambler Arts and Music FestivalWelcome To The 2025 Ambler Arts & Music Festival!
Over 85 Exhibitors Will Be Showcasing Their Original Art And Personally Hand-Crafted Items.
Butler Avenue Will Be Closed To Allow The Artists To Fill The Streets And For You To Enjoy The Day In The Arts And Crafts Marketplace. The Festival Will Feature A Wonderful Array Of Exhibitors Including Fine Art, Acrylics, Watercolor, Sculpture, Photography, Pottery, Fiber, Wood Work, Jewelry And More!
Two Days Of Free Live Musical Performances!
The Party Starts On Friday Evening, Then Continues With 12 Hours Of Musical Performances On Saturday.
Schedule Of Events:
June 13, 2025
6:00 Pm – Steal The Night
Kicking Off The 2025 Ambler Music Festival Is Ambler’s Own Steal The Night Made Up Completely Of Wissahickon Graduates And Ambler Natives! You May Remember Seeing Most Of Them As Youngsters When They Participated In The Music Festival As Part Of “The Ambler Beat.” Steal The Night Is A Five-Piece, Hard Rock Band From Ambler, Pa. Originally Formed In 2018, The Band Has Since Played Renowned Venues
7:30 Pm – The Verdict Reggae Soca Band
The Verdict Reggae Soca Band Has Been Rocking The House From Venues As Varied As The Fabled Stone Pony In Asbury Park To The Nfl Owners Meeting At The Super Bowl In Miami. Their Polished Energy Has Been Fed From The Wide Ranging Experiences Of Jamming With Chaka Khan And Stevie Wonder (What A Surreal Moment To Have Johnny Whispering The Lyrics To Marley’s “Waiting In Vain” In Stevie’s Ear Since He Didn’t Know The Second Verse By Heart), To Performing “Stir It Up” And Chick Corea’s “Spain” With Prince Ali Of Iran Sitting In On Drums.
9:30 Pm – Alex Shillo & Badland’s Tribute To Bruce Springsteen
Alex Shillo Is A Singer/Songwriter From New England Who Performs His Original Americana Style Rock Music As Well As The Music Of Bruce Springsteen. Alex And His Six Member Band Tour Up And Down The East Coast And Parts Of The Mid West At Concert Venues And Theaters.
Alex Shillo Is Not An Impersonator Of Bruce Springsteen, But Performs A High Level Musical Tribute To The Recordings Of “The Boss”
June 14, 2025
12:30 Pm – Fallon’s Religion
Fallon’s Religion Is The Lifelong Journey Of Two Songwriters Faithful To Their Early Southern Rock And Gospel Influences, Dan Bell And Melanie Fallon. Embracing Bluesy, Soulful Melodies With Beautiful Clean Chord Voicings, They Successfully Create Memorable, Emotional Songs That Are Both Unique And Universal.
1:45 Pm – Reddio
When Reddio Formed, They Had One Goal In Mind: Have Fun Playing The Music They Love. This Sentiment Can Be Seen At Any Reddio Show, Where You’ll Find Crowds Dancing Along To A Group Of Musicians Whose Chemistry And Passion For Playing Music Can Be Felt Across The Room.
3:00 Pm – Bare Knuckle Boxers
4:30 Pm – Ear Me Now
6:00 Pm – Ndichu
Ndichu Is An Original 8-Piece Funk And Soul Band Based In Philly. Charlie Ingui From The Soul Survivors Is Joining Ndichu’s Set. Charlie And His Brother Richie Had The First Number One Hit For Gamble And Huff (Expressway To Your Heart). Delivering Sensational Vocals, Tightly Wound Horn Lines, And Hefty Amounts Of High-Powered Funk. The Unit Features Some Of The Area’s Finest Musicians, Many Of Whom Have Toured Or Shared The Stage With National Acts. Kenyan-Born Lead Singer/Songwriter, Liz Ndichu, Is What Sets The Band Apart From All The Others.
